Mr. Red Fletcher, age 72, of the Belfast section of Russell County, Virginia, passed away Monday (November 2, 2020) in an Abingdon, Virginia hospital. Born April 30, 1948 in Buchanan County, Virginia, he was a son of the late Fleming M. and Virgie Sanders Fletcher. A lifelong resident of the area, he was a member of Blackford Community Church. Always willing to lend a hand and serve his community, he showed that quality by formerly serving on the Honaker Fire Department, Honaker Police Department and New Garden Rescue Squad. He had formerly been employed as a coal miner, had worked as a funeral assistant at Honaker Funeral Home, but found his love for law enforcement, retiring after thirty-eight years of service with the Russell County Sheriff’s Department. He enjoyed fishing, but his greatest joy was spending time with his family, especially his grandchildren.
